It's pretty clear that Eminem never really cared much about keeping a clean public image. He was, in a way, someone who spoke his mind, often using language and imagery that stirred up a lot of strong reactions. This unfiltered approach is a big part of his persona, and it’s something that has, frankly, defined a significant portion of his career. It’s almost as if he intentionally pushed boundaries, which, you know, can lead to a lot of conversation and, sometimes, controversy.
There's a very memorable story about Elton John, who, as a matter of fact, really stood up for Eminem during a time when many were criticizing his lyrics. Elton John was, basically, a real supporter, not letting those who were going after Eminem for his controversial words and pictures get the better of the situation. This kind of backing from another respected artist really highlights the depth of the challenges Eminem faced regarding his public perception. It shows, too it's almost, that even when facing intense scrutiny, he had allies who saw beyond the immediate shock value of his work.
